Our first concert of 2021-2022 will
be
Sunday, November 14, 2021, at 2:00 PM (note our new starting
time!)
at Dolan Hall, Saint Elizabeth
University, 2 Convent Road, Morristown, New
Jersey.
Welcome back! We can't wait to share
the music with you again in person.
For this special return to live
concerts, we are happy to return to our 18th century roots and
present a program of music from the Baroque era.
The major work on that concert will
be our own staged interpretation
of Johann Sebastian Bach's delightful
Coffee Cantata!
The performance will feature soprano
Timothy Maureen Cole, bass Jason Adamo
and BONJ comprimario Tom Loughman.
also on the program
Georg Philipp Telemann's picturesque Don Quixote Suite
Antonio Vivaldi's Concerto for
Oboe in A Minor
As a bonus, the concert will open
with a world premiere:
Cecilia Waltz by contemporary Italian composer
Franco Moro
